首页|一种无需指定船舶位置的新型船舶大规模自主编队方法

一种无需指定船舶位置的新型船舶大规模自主编队方法

扫码查看
[目的]针对船舶大规模编队通信量大、编队速度慢、不便于扩充等问题,提出一种新型的虚拟壁面编队方法.[方法]使用局部通信,根据自然规律,设定虚拟作用力驱使船舶向目标位置集合,并通过虚拟壁面调整队形,从而实现船舶编队的目的.[结果]结果表明,所提方法能够按照"就近原则"快速地完成编队,通信量低且不随编队规模而增加.通过对船舶编队的静态、动态、旋转、缩放和避障的仿真验证了这种算法的有效性.[结论]所提虚拟壁面法具有通信量低、编队速度快、扩充简单等优势,在船舶大规模编队中具有明显优势.
A novel approach to large-scale autonomous formation of ships without specifying ship positions
[Objective]This paper puts forward the"virtual wall method"as a novel formation approach in-tended to address such problems as the high communication volume,slow formation speed and inconvenient expansion of large-scale ship formation.[Method]The proposed method uses local communication,sets virtual force according to the rules of nature to drive the ships to the target positions,and adjusts the formation to completion through the virtual wall.[Results]The results show that the ship formations can be com-pleted quickly according to the proximity principle using the proposed algorithm,and the communication volume is low without changing with the formation size.The effectiveness of this algorithm is verified by stat-ic,dynamic,rotation,scaling and obstacle avoidance simulations of ship formations.[Conclusion]The vir-tual wall method features low communication volume,fast formation speed and convenient expansion,giving it significant advantages in the large-scale formation of ships.
